Best Fishing Spots in Binyang: A Guide for Outdoor Enthusiasts289
Binyang, with its diverse landscape and abundant water resources, offers a hidden gem for fishing enthusiasts. While it may not be as widely known as some other fishing hotspots, its quiet charm and surprisingly rich aquatic life make it a rewarding destination for anglers of all skill levels. This guide explores some of the best fishing spots in Binyang, providing insights into the types of fish you can expect, the best time to visit, and tips for a successful fishing trip.

One of the most popular fishing areas in Binyang is the Liujiang River. This large river system meanders through the region, offering diverse habitats for a variety of fish. The river's current varies depending on the season, providing different fishing challenges. During the drier months, you'll find calmer waters, ideal for targeting species like carp, grass carp, and silver carp. These are bottom-feeding fish, so using bait like corn, dough balls, or even commercially available carp pellets can be very effective. Remember to adjust your fishing line and hook size accordingly.
In the wetter seasons, when the river swells, you might have better luck targeting more active species that prefer the stronger current. This is when you might encounter catfish, which are known for their resilience and strength. Using stronger fishing lines and sturdy hooks is recommended when fishing for catfish. Live bait, such as small fish or worms, often proves highly effective for these predators. The best time to fish the Liujiang River is generally during the early morning or late evening, when the fish are most active.
Beyond the main river, Binyang boasts numerous smaller streams and tributaries that offer a more intimate fishing experience. These smaller waterways often provide calmer waters and abundant vegetation, creating ideal habitats for smaller fish species. These areas are perfect for fly fishing, particularly during the warmer months. Try using smaller flies that mimic the insects commonly found in these streams. Species like gudgeon, minnows, and even some smaller types of carp can be found in abundance here.
Several man-made reservoirs and ponds also exist within Binyang's landscape. These often provide more predictable fishing conditions compared to the natural waterways. These locations are frequently stocked with fish, making them popular spots for families and less experienced anglers. Common fish found in these reservoirs include tilapia, common carp, and sometimes even some introduced species depending on the management practices of the specific location. These locations are typically easier to access and offer a less challenging fishing experience.
Another area worth exploring is the surrounding rice paddies. While not traditionally considered fishing spots, the irrigation canals and ditches that crisscross the rice fields can surprisingly hold a decent population of small fish. This unique environment offers a different kind of fishing challenge, often requiring patience and specialized techniques. Using very fine lines and small hooks is crucial to avoid scaring away these wary fish. Small insects or worms make ideal bait in this setting.
To maximize your chances of a successful fishing trip to Binyang, consider the following tips:
Check the weather forecast: Wind, rain, and temperature can significantly affect fish behavior and your ability to fish comfortably.
Research the specific location: Different areas hold different types of fish. Understanding the local fish populations will help you choose appropriate tackle and bait.
Respect the environment: Practice catch and release where appropriate, dispose of your rubbish responsibly, and avoid disturbing wildlife.
Bring the right equipment: Ensure you have the right fishing rods, reels, lines, hooks, and bait for the type of fishing you plan to do.
Be patient: Fishing requires patience. Don't get discouraged if you don't catch anything immediately. Enjoy the peace and quiet of the outdoors.
Consider local guides: If you're unfamiliar with the area, consider hiring a local guide. They can provide valuable insights into the best fishing spots and techniques.
